Summary

Jennifer Jacobson graduated from the University of Michigan on April 29, 2005, with High Honors in Comparative Literature. The June Beaver Beacon reported that she planned to remain in Ann Arbor and pursue a master’s degree the following year.

Evidence limits

The notice reports her stated plan but does not document later enrollment.
